A township tavern, Grahamstown, Eastern Cape, South Africa


Mandisa's Tavern, a township bar offering beers, lager and the local delicacy of a farmer or boer-sausage in a bread roll for 8 rand (about 75p). The sign, 'boere wors', is Afrikaans, the first language of many 'coloured' or mixed race township residents.
